Yes dogs can live outside. But bigger dogs are best for living outside. Smaller dogs like yorkies or poodles should not be left outside especially at night. They are too small to live outside and they don't have that kind of fur. Hope this Helped! :)

The ideal outside temperature for dogs to ensure their comfort and well-being is between 45-85 degrees Fahrenheit. This range helps prevent overheating or hypothermia in dogs, keeping them safe and comfortable.
